Can a minor be a joint holder in another demat account?


No, a minor cannot be a joint holder in another demat account. As per depository regulations, minors are not permitted to be part of any joint demat account due to legal and contractual limitations. A demat account in a minor’s name must be held individually and operated by a natural or court-appointed guardian. This is to protect the financial interests of the minor and ensure that transactions are managed solely by the guardian until the minor attains majority and assumes full control.
